Memorial information
Description
Carved stone memorial in the form of a large boulder, set on a cairn base. The carvings represent faces of individuals from the three services and nursing. There are plaques set into the front of the cairn base, and the whole memorial is set in open parkland. There are two flagpoles set on the flanks of the memorial.
Inscription
Dedicated to the Men and Woman of the Kalbar District who enlisted during WW1 and WW2
Conflicts
World War I, World War II
Memorial type
Stone/cairn/plinth
